ThunderPunch (Japanese: かみなりパンチ Thunder Punch) is a damage-dealing Electric-type move introduced in Generation I.
Contents |
Effect
Generation I
ThunderPunch does damage and has a 9.8% chance of paralyzing the opponent.
ThunderPunch can't paralyze an opponent that has a Substitute or already has a major status ailment.
Generation II and on
Same as Generation I, but with a 10% chance of paralysis instead.
